Prevailing Wage Premium - a TruthWage exclusive
+4.0%

INFICARE INC pays close to the DOL minimum wage floor for its filed positions.

The prevailing wage is the minimum salary DOL sets as the floor for this occupation and location. A positive premium means the employer pays above that floor. Source: DOL LCA filings.
